数据库怎么链接到php

worktile 其他 91

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要将数据库链接到PHP,可以使用MySQLi或PDO扩展来完成。下面分别介绍两种方式的具体步骤:

    1. 使用MySQLi扩展链接数据库:
    首先,需要在PHP文件中使用以下代码建立与数据库的链接:
    “`php
    conn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    }
    echo “连接成功”;

    $conn->close();
    ?>
    “`
    将上述代码中的”数据库主机名”、”数据库用户名”、”数据库密码”、”数据库名称”根据实际情况替换为对应的值。

    2. 使用PDO扩展链接数据库:
    首先,需要在PHP文件中使用以下代码建立与数据库的链接:
    “`php
    getMessage();
    }

    $conn = null;
    ?>
    “`
    将上述代码中的”数据库主机名”、”数据库用户名”、”数据库密码”、”数据库名称”根据实际情况替换为对应的值。

    通过以上的方法,我们可以在PHP中成功地链接到数据库,然后就可以执行数据库的增删改查操作了。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要将数据库链接到PHP,可以使用以下几种常见的方法:

    1. 使用MySQLi扩展:MySQLi是PHP中使用最广泛的MySQL扩展之一,它提供了一组功能强大的函数来管理MySQL数据库。要链接到MySQL数据库,可以使用以下代码:

    “`php
    $servername = “localhost”;
    $username = “root”;
    $password = “password”;
    $dbname = “database”;

    // 创建连接
    $conn = new mysqli($servername, $username, $password, $dbname);

    // 检查连接是否成功
    if ($conn->connect_error) {
    die(“连接失败:” . $conn->connect_error);
    } else {
    echo “连接成功”;
    }
    “`

    在这个例子中,需要根据实际情况更改$servername、$username、$password和$dbname的值。

    2. 使用PDO扩展:PDO(PHP数据对象)是另一种常用的PHP数据库连接方法,它提供了一个统一的接口来访问不同类型的数据库。要链接到MySQL数据库,可以使用以下代码:

    “`php
    $servername = “localhost”;
    $username = “root”;
    $password = “password”;
    $dbname = “database”;

    try {
    $conn = new PDO(“mysql:host=$servername;dbname=$dbname”, $username, $password);
    $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
    echo “连接成功”;
    } catch(PDOException $e) {
    echo “连接失败:” . $e->getMessage();
    }
    “`

    同样,在这个例子中,需要根据实际情况更改$servername、$username、$password和$dbname的值。

    3. 使用第三方库:除了使用MySQLi和PDO扩展外,还可以使用一些第三方库来链接数据库,如Doctrine DBAL和Laravel的Eloquent ORM等。这些库提供了更高级的数据库操作功能,并且更容易使用和维护。

    4. 运行SQL查询:一旦成功链接到数据库,就可以使用SQL查询来读取、插入、更新和删除数据。可以使用MySQLi或PDO提供的函数来执行SQL查询,例如:

    “`php
    $sql = “SELECT * FROM users”;
    $result = $conn->query($sql);

    if ($result->num_rows > 0) {
    while ($row = $result->fetch_assoc()) {
    echo “用户名:” . $row[“username”] . “,邮箱:” . $row[“email”];
    }
    } else {
    echo “没有找到匹配的记录”;
    }
    “`

    这个例子中,查询了一个名为users的表,并将结果以HTML格式输出。

    5. 关闭数据库连接:在完成所有数据库操作后,应该关闭数据库连接,以释放资源。可以使用以下代码关闭MySQLi或PDO连接:

    “`php
    // 使用MySQLi关闭连接
    $conn->close();

    // 使用PDO关闭连接
    $conn = null;
    “`

    这样可以确保不会浪费服务器资源,并提高性能。

    总结起来,要将数据库链接到PHP,可以使用MySQLi、PDO或第三方库,运行SQL查询来操作数据,并在完成后关闭数据库连接。根据实际需要选择适合的方法和工具来链接和管理数据库。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要将数据库链接到PHP,可以使用以下步骤:

    1. 安装和配置数据库服务器:首先,你需要选择一个数据库服务器,例如MySQL、PostgreSQL或SQLite。下载并安装相应的数据库软件,并根据它的官方说明进行配置。

    2. 安装PHP:确保你的服务器上安装了PHP。可以从官方网站下载最新版本的PHP,并按照文档中的说明进行安装。

    3. 配置PHP的数据库扩展:PHP使用不同的扩展来连接不同的数据库。根据你选择的数据库服务器类型,启用相应的扩展。例如,如果你使用MySQL,那么需要启用MySQLi或PDO扩展。

    4. 创建数据库和表:使用数据库管理工具(例如phpMyAdmin或MySQL命令行)创建数据库和表。可以根据你的需求和数据模型进行创建。

    5. 编写PHP代码连接数据库:在PHP代码中,使用相应的函数和参数连接到数据库。下面是一个连接到MySQL数据库的示例代码:

    “`php
    connect_error) {
    die(“连接失败:” . $conn->connect_error);
    }
    echo “连接成功”;

    // 执行其他数据库操作…

    // 关闭连接
    $conn->close();
    ?>
    “`

    在上述代码中,你需要将`$servername`、`$username`、`$password`和`$dbname`替换为你的数据库的实际参数。连接后,你可以执行其他数据库操作,如查询、插入、更新等。

    对于PDO扩展,连接数据库的代码如下所示:

    “`php
    set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
    echo “连接成功”;

    // 执行其他数据库操作…

    // 关闭连接
    $conn = null;
    } catch(PDOException $e) {
    echo “连接失败:” . $e->getMessage();
    }
    ?>
    “`

    同样,将上述代码中的参数替换为你的数据库的实际参数。

    6. 执行数据库操作:连接成功后,你可以执行各种数据库操作,如查询数据、插入数据、更新数据等。通过使用SQL语句和相应的PHP函数,可以实现对数据库的增删改查操作。

    通过以上步骤,你可以成功将数据库链接到PHP,并使用PHP来操作数据库。请确保在处理用户输入时进行适当的输入验证和防止SQL注入攻击的措施。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部